The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) is a government agency responsible for regulating securities and protecting investors in the United States.
Companies or individuals who issue securities to the public are required to file with the SEC.
To fill out the SEC forms, companies or individuals need to provide detailed information about their financial status, business operations, and other relevant information.
The purpose of the SEC is to maintain fair and efficient markets, protect investors, and facilitate capital formation.
Companies must report their financial statements, executive compensation, and other relevant information to the SEC.
